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

feature-docs
Produce a single, self-contained Markdown document that explains a feature the way a senior engineer would hand it off to a new teammate: what it does, how it flows (with diagrams), how the frontend and backend each implement it, how they talk to each other, the details that bite people, and the security posture. Optionally — only when asked — a code review.
The user typically gives you a short prompt and expects you to know the full shape of the deliverable. "I need documentation of the implementation and processes of the Authentication" means: produce the whole document below, grounded in the actual code, not a generic essay.
Step 1 — Resolve which folders to read
The document must describe real code. Before writing anything, figure out where the code lives.
Folder resolution order:
- Explicit names in the prompt. If the user names paired folders — e.g. "for the
auth-FEandauth-BE", "Name-FE and Name-BE", "thewebandapifolders" — use exactly those as the frontend and backend roots. The-FE/-BEsuffix convention maps to frontend/backend respectively. - Defaults. If no folders are named, look for a frontend root and a backend root using these common
names (case-insensitive): frontend →
Frontend,frontend,client,web,app,ui,fe; backend →Backend,backend,server,api,service,be. - Single tree / monorepo. If there's no clean FE/BE split (one app, or a monorepo with
packages/*), document it as a single codebase and skip the literal "Frontend vs Backend" split — instead use whatever real boundary exists (e.g.components/vsroutes/, orapps/webvsapps/api). - Nothing found / no code at all. If you can't locate the relevant code, say so plainly and ask the user for the path, OR — if they explicitly want a design/spec doc rather than docs of existing code — produce the document from their description and label the diagrams and sections clearly as proposed, not as documentation of shipped code. Never silently invent file paths, function names, or routes.
